We'll focus on the legalities associated with doing business in Missouri, the challenges of ... how many years ago was 2300 bcWebSep 19, 2024 · 1) Pick a Business Name Names are important. When someone is looking online for an event planning business to organize their party, they may select — or decide not to select — a company based on the name. Consider your target audience before deciding what to name your company. how many years ago was 322 bcWebCalculate Your Expenses. 6. Establish Your Brand. 7. Get Insured. 8.
